6G APN Settings — Exclusive Guide Overview 6G is the next-generation mobile network standard (still under development). APN (Access Point Name) settings configure how a device connects to a carrier’s data network. Since 6G networks are not commercially deployed yet, there is no universal, final APN specification. This article explains APN basics, what to expect for 6G, and provides a template carriers may adopt so you can prepare devices and documentation. What an APN does
Identifies the packet data network (PDN) your device should connect to. Determines IP addressing, authentication, security tunneling, and QoS profiles. Maps services (internet, IMS, IoT private slices) to network functions. 6g apn settings exclusive
Likely 6G APN changes vs 4G/5G
Network slicing integration: APNs will explicitly map to slices (e.g., ultra-low-latency, massive-IoT). Enhanced security/authentication: Stronger credentials (certificate-based and tokenized auth) in addition to SIM-based authentication. Service-aware parameters: APN profiles may include service IDs, intent descriptors, and QoS SLA identifiers. Edge-aware routing: Fields to select preferred edge locations or compute nodes. Fine-grained QoS and telemetry: APN configuration will carry richer QoS classes and telemetry hooks for SLA monitoring. IoT/MCX specializations: Lightweight APNs for constrained devices with compressed/provisioned profiles.
